Electrical System Design & Integration:
Develop and refine low-voltage and high-voltage electrical architectures, including power distribution, grounding and bonding, circuit protection, controls, I/O, and communications.
Create and maintain electrical schematics, wiring diagrams, harness drawings, connector pinouts, interface-control documentation, and bills of material.
Select and specify electrical components such as batteries, inverters and motor drives, generators/alternators, DC/DC converters, contactors, relays, fuses, sensors, connectors, cables, and system controllers.
Perform engineering calculations and design checks for conductor sizing, voltage drop, overcurrent protection, power and energy balance, thermal loading, precharge, and component derating.
Integrate electrical and electronic subsystems into prototypes and production-intent equipment, including CAN/J1939-connected devices and embedded controllers.
Prototype Development, Test & Troubleshooting:
Support hands-on prototype assembly, electrical bring-up, commissioning, and safe testing of low-voltage, high-voltage DC, and three-phase AC systems.
Develop and execute verification test plans; collect and analyze data to validate system performance, interfaces, controls, protection functions, and fault response.
Troubleshoot system-level issues using multimeters, oscilloscopes, insulation testers, power analyzers, CAN tools, data loggers, and related laboratory equipment.
Lead root-cause investigations involving power distribution, controls, communications, sensors, harnesses, grounding, and component interactions, then implement and verify corrective actions.
Provide engineering support for field issues, manufacturing builds, commissioning, and product improvements as needed.
